2016 BOB to AZN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016

During 2016, the BOB to AZN ex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 29, valuing the pair at 0.2601.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on May 26, dropping to 0.2157.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0445 AZN.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.2293 to the December average rate of 0.2560, the exchange rate registered a net change of 11.65%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 0.2601 was up 14.98% compared to the 2015 peak of 0.2262,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
